Where the gap is
from the numbers aboveDean Wade scored more in 2025-26, 0.1 points a game apart (5.8 vs 5.7), on Matković's heavier usage (12.8% vs 9.7%).
Matković is the more efficient scorer by true shooting, 69.6% to 58.0%; TS% folds threes and free throws into one number, so the gap survives shot-diet differences.
Playmaking goes to Wade (1.5 vs 0.8 assists), the glass to Wade (4.2 vs 3.7 rebounds).
With Wade on the floor his team outscored opponents by +6.2 per 100 possessions, against -4.4 for Matković; on-court net rating carries the teammates with it, so read it next to PIE.
On the books for 2026-27: Wade $9.0M through 2029-30, Matković $2.3M through 2026-27. Whether either fits a trade is a Trade Machine question, not a stat one.
